About the Item
STEPPIN OUT is a hand drawn original lithograph by the Austrian artist De Es Schwertberger printed using hand lithography techniques on archival Arches printmaking paper 100% acid free. STEPPIN OUT is a highly detailed figurative drawing printed in light sepia brown ink depicting a procession of muscular stone men walking in line one behind the other across a barren landscape; a mysterious fantasy sci-fi scene that engrosses the viewer into another world.
Large format horizontal landscape measures 27.25 x 38 inches unframed, excellent condition pencil signed by DE ES
Edition size - 170, plus proofs
Year published - 1992
Printer - J K Fine Art Editions Co.
DE ES (DE ES Schwertberger) - Popular Viennese Fantastic Realist artist was born in 1942 in Gresten, Lower Austria, as Dieter Schwertberger. He studied the painting technique of the Old Masters in Vienna under Ernst Fuchs and has been an independent artist since 1962. DE ES lived three years in Switzerland and twelve years in New York City. The painter has been known under the name DE ES since 1972. He currently lives in Vienna.
The artist considers himself to be a seeker, who shows what he has found through “the language of the images”. His message of “meaning and transformation” finds clear and intense expression in his paintings through a precise use of space, light and texture.
De Es' was the featured artist for Omni magazine for many years. Omni magazine was a science and science fiction monthly published in the US and the UK. It contained articles on science, parapsychology, and short works of science fiction and fantasy. his artworks have been exhibited and collected worldwide.
